You can never be a good leader if you don't respect that others may have different opinions than your own. While it may seem like being a leader is all about bossing people around, you can never be the boss if you have no idea how to respect the feelings of others.

There are many leaders out there that don't get their business totally. It is mainly because business is either inherited or they just don't care. How do you expect your employees believe your capability in leading if you have no knowledge to do so?

If you focus on your team, the work will get done as expected. Work on being inspiring and encourage those around you. Avoid micromanaging your team. Trust that you have delegated responsibilities appropriately and offer assistance in helping your employees reaches their goals.

Always express appreciation to those who are working for you. Recognizing someone's contribution only requires a minute and can greatly improve that person's morale. That little acknowledgement can brighten a day, and lift a mood, and costs you nothing.

When you are making a difficult decision, consider the consequences and the outcome. Don't forget that you are deciding is the good of the team and also the good of the business. Deciding on such difficult decision is a must when you are trying to be a good leader.

Stick with your goal. One way that leaders tend to fail is that they "switch sides" when things get tough. Try to stick with the goals you've established, and do what you can to stay on one path until completion. You may have to eventually change paths, but do so carefully and avoid doing it too much. Constantly changes paths can make you appear confused and undetermined to others.

If you definitely want the team's success, let your team know. You don't want them thinking that you just want the glory for yourself. It's more important that they know that they are not alone in working and you are on their side.

Conquer your fear. Fear can be a terrible thing for you to experience, especially if you're a leader. Instead, start paying attention to what the fear is telling you. Learn to process it in a way that is healthy and in a way that urges you to move beyond the fear to something more.
